Keep Legal Records Organized & Accessible
We’re looking for a detail-oriented Legal Records Associate to organize, maintain, and retrieve legal files and documents. This role supports attorneys and staff by ensuring records are accurate, secure, and easily accessible.
Why This Role Matters
Accurate records are essential to an efficient legal practice. Your attention to detail and discretion help ensure important documents are properly maintained and available when needed.
What You'll Do
Records & Document Management
• Open, index, organize, scan, and maintain legal case files and records
• Upload documents to electronic records systems and ensure accurate filing
• Maintain secure and organized file rooms and storage areas
• Locate and retrieve records for attorneys and staff
• Prepare files for closing, off-site storage, and secure disposal
Legal & Office Support
• Assist with trial binders, exhibits, and external records requests
• Handle confidential and sensitive documents with discretion
• Support scanning, filing, and document-related projects
• Provide mailroom or other office services support as needed
• Follow established records management and retention procedures
What You Bring
• High school diploma or equivalent required; college degree preferred
• Previous legal records, law firm, records management, or document services experience preferred
• Strong organization and attention to detail
• Experience with scanning, electronic databases, and data entry
• Strong communication and customer service skills
• Ability to multitask, prioritize, and work independently
Physical Requirements
• Ability to lift and carry files and boxes up to 30 lbs.
• Ability to walk, bend, reach, and stand as needed
• Ability to perform frequent filing, scanning, and data entry
